That was an interesting article. Personally, I follow Body For Life, by Bill Philips. Monday- Upper body
Tuesday- 20 min intense cardio Wednesday-Lower Body Thursday- Cardio Friday- Upper Saturday- Cardio Sunday- Free day However, even on my non- cardio days, I do at least 5 minutes on the treadmill, to get the blood pumping to my limbs. It is an intense workout, usually pretty sore after, like today, but worth it. I usually bench press 44 lbs, preacher culs 25 lbs, bi-cep machine 35 lbs, lat pulldown 70, leg press 266, leg extensions 90- 100, leg curl 90-100, thigh machine 150 lbs. I use free weights too, different weigths for different exercises. I try to do one or two sets with a heavier weight.
